引言

在现代科技快速发展的背景下,虚拟币(或加密货币)逐渐成为一种新兴的投资和交易方式。许多人也开始关注如何创造自己的虚拟币。这不仅仅是一项技术挑战,还是对区块链技术、经济学以及法律规制的深刻理解。本指南将一步步教你如何从头开始创建自己的虚拟币。

第一章:了解虚拟币的基本概念

 如何创造自己的虚拟币:从零到一的详细指南

在创建自己的虚拟币之前,首先需要了解虚拟币的基本概念和工作原理。虚拟币是一种基于区块链技术的数字货币,通过去中心化的网络来确保交易的安全与透明。

1.1 虚拟币的类型 虚拟币可以分为多种类型,包括但不限于比特币、以太坊、莱特币等主流币种,还可以是用于特定应用或平台的代币。了解这些不同类型的虚拟币有助于你决定在创建自己的币时采用何种模式。

1.2 区块链的工作原理 区块链是一种分布式账本技术,所有交易记录被存储在一个公用的数据库中。这一技术的核心在于去中心化、不可篡改性以及透明性,确保用户之间的交易安全。

第二章:确定虚拟币的目的和特性

在创建虚拟币之前,明确你的币的目的和特性是至关重要的。不同的虚拟币可以基于不同的目的,如支付、资产转移、智能合约或特定社区的激励机制等。

2.1 币的用途 你需要思考你的虚拟币将用于何种场景。例如,是用于在线购物、游戏、公益捐赠,还是为了打造一个去中心化金融产品?明确用途将帮助你在设计阶段做出更有效的决策。

2.2 设计特性 虚拟币的设计特性包括总供应量、发行方式、交易确认时间、手续费等。在这些设计中,确保你的币具有竞争优势是关键。比如,你可以设定较低的手续费以吸引用户。

第三章:选择技术平台和开发工具

 如何创造自己的虚拟币:从零到一的详细指南

创建虚拟币需要选择合适的技术平台和开发工具。目前有多种区块链平台可供选择,包括以太坊、波场、NEO等。

3.1 常用区块链平台 以太坊(Ethereum)是最流行的用于创建代币的平台,支持ERC-20和ERC-721标准。波场(TRON)是一种侧重于内容分享的区块链,适合游戏和社交应用。

3.2 开发工具 对于虚拟币的开发,你可以使用多种开发工具,如Solidity(以太坊智能合约的编程语言)、Remix(以太坊开发环境)等。同时,GitHub也是一个优秀的资源,许多项目和库可以为你的开发提供帮助。

第四章:创建和测试你的虚拟币

在选择好技术平台后,就可以开始创建和测试你的虚拟币了。这个过程通常包括编写智能合约、部署到区块链、测试其功能等步骤。

4.1 编写智能合约 根据之前确定的特性,编写智能合约是创建虚拟币的重要一步。例如在以太坊上,使用Solidity编程语言创建代币合约,设定代币的总供应量、名称、符号等。

4.2 部署及测试 将智能合约部署到测试网络,如Ropsten或Rinkeby。测试网络允许开发者在不消耗真实资金的情况下进行测试,确保合约无误后再部署到主网。

第五章:发布和推广你的虚拟币

一旦你的虚拟币创建完成并经过测试,接下来就是发布和推广的阶段。这包括建立官方网站、社交媒体账号,发布白皮书,以及进行市场营销等。

5.1 建立社区 建立一个社区是虚拟币成功的重要因素,活跃的社区可以提供反馈,鼓励用户参与,并推动币的流通。利用Telegram、Discord等平台吸引志愿者和支持者。

5.2 发布白皮书 白皮书是介绍币的背景、技术细节及未来规划的重要文档。撰写一份清晰、详尽的白皮书将有助于吸引投资者和用户的关注。

常见问题解答

创造虚拟币的法律风险有哪些?

创造虚拟币的法律风险主要来自于各国对加密货币的监管政策。许多国家尚未制定明确的法律框架,这可能导致后续风险。研究各国的法律要求,尤其是有关反洗钱(AML)和了解你的客户(KYC)的政策至关重要。

此外,一些国家可能直接禁止某些类型的加密货币或ICO(首次币发行),因此在项目启动之前,了解当地法律至关重要。建议咨询专业法律人士,确保遵循相关法律法规。

如何确保我的虚拟币是安全的?

确保虚拟币的安全性是一个复杂的任务,主要涉及到智能合约的安全性、采用的算法和网络安全等因素。首先,智能合约需要经过充分的审计,以便发现潜在的漏洞。可以考虑聘请专业的安全公司或利用开源工具对智能合约进行审计。

其次,选择合适的共识机制,如PoW、PoS等,也会影响币的安全性。同时,要重视节点的安全,确保任何形式的服务器和钱包(i.e., cold wallet)的安全性,防止黑客攻击。

市场推广我的虚拟币的有效方法有哪些?

市场推广虚拟币的方法多种多样。首先,有效的网络推广,如社交媒体广告、等,可以拓展用户群体。其次,参加区块链会议和展会,建立业务网络和品牌知名度,也是非常有效的方法。

利用内容营销也是一种较为普遍的推广方式,撰写相关的技术文章、白皮书、博客等,分享有关虚拟币的知识和行业新闻,吸引更多的人关注。

如何评估虚拟币的价值?

虚拟币的价值评估可以通过多种方式,首先是需求和供应的简单经济学原理。高需求与低供应将推高币的价格。其次,代币的功能性强弱、社区支持度、项目实际应用价值等都是影响虚拟币价值的重要因素。

同时,观察市场趋势,了解同行业其他虚拟币的动态,形成一个综合的评估。专业的“市值/流通量”比率分析也可作为一种工具,帮助投资者,以判断虚拟币的长期价值。

如何获取投资者的支持?

获取投资者的支持需要通过全面的市场营销及建立信誉。首先,确保团队成员具有丰富的行业背景及成功经验,增加项目的可信度。其次,出版高质量的白皮书,清晰阐述项目愿景和技术细节,为潜在投资者提供信心。

投放社交媒体广告和与市场影响者合作也可以极大地提高曝光率。此外,进行路演活动或线上直播介绍项目,直接与投资者沟通,解答疑惑,亦能增强信任感,这有助于吸引潜在的投资者。

总结

创造自己的虚拟币是一个复杂而富有挑战性的过程,需要对区块链技术的理解、经济模型的思考以及法律和市场方面的慎重考虑。从明确币的目的、选择开发工具、发布并推广,其每一步都需要认真规划和执行。希望本指南能够帮助你在这一领域取得成功。